blast |
a powerful and sudden gust or stream. |
crime |
something that people do that is against the law. |
farmer |
a person who grows crops or raises animals on a piece of land. |
fellow |
belonging to the same group, having the same job, or sharing the same interests. |
fighter |
a boxer. |
important |
having great meaning or value. |
knot |
a tying together of material such as rope or string that is used to fasten. |
lab |
a short form of laboratory. |
lady |
a polite word for woman or girl. |
laugh |
to smile and make sounds with your mouth. People usually laugh when something is funny to them, but laughing can express other feelings also. |
lock |
a device used to prevent people from taking something or to keep something closed. |
partner |
someone who owns and runs a business with another person. |
rise |
to move up in direction. |
sell |
to give something to someone in exchange for money. |
struggle |
the act or an instance of making a strong effort to resist or escape, especially by wriggling the body. |
